The Elementary Inclusive Education program at Teachers College is intended for current and prospective teachers who are committed to developing an inclusive orientation to all aspects of schooling. All applicants are welcome, including those with minimal experience in the field of education. Students who pursue New York State teaching certification will receive Initial Certification in Childhood Education and Teaching Students with Disabilities for grades 1-6. After graduation, many alumni have applied for certification in other states. All tracks within the program lead to an M.A. degree in Elementary Inclusive Education. 

 

44 CREDIT PROGRAM—Elementary Education and Teaching Students with Disabilities

This program is designed to prepare student teachers to work with all children, particularly those from marginalized communities who experience forms of exclusion in schools. All students in the program will earn an M.A. degree and pursue New York State certifications in both Childhood Education (Grades 1-6) and Teaching Students with Disabilities (Grades 1-6).  

 

56 CREDIT PROGRAM—Elementary Education and Teaching Students with Disabilities with Gifted Extension

The Gifted Extension option allows students in the Elementary Inclusive Education program to receive the New York State extension in gifted education along with dual certifications in Childhood Education and Teaching Students with Disabilities by including 12 credits in gifted education in their course study.

 

32 CREDIT PROGRAM—Elementary Inclusive Education Non-Certification Program

This degree program is a pathway that prepares educators for inclusive classrooms but does not lead to certification. While the program considers those who have no (or minimal) formal preparation or coursework in education and are beginning their study of teaching, it is also well suited for inservice educators and other members of the community who are interested in inclusive education. The program leads to an M.A. degree in Curriculum and Teaching.
